Subject: Partitioning cut-over done

Team — the Ledgerline orders table is now partitioned by month. Backfill finished overnight, old monolithic table renamed and frozen. Query latency on recent-month reads dropped roughly 40%. Retention jobs switch to partition drops next week. No rollback planned. The partition manager runs with these settings:

config for hawip-bahop:
[fendor]
host = fendor.paliqworks.corp
user = fendor_svc
database = fendor_prod

Vastdiff handles files over 500 MB by chunked hashing instead of full in-memory diffing. Chunks are rolled with a content-defined boundary; matches are stitched lazily as the viewport scrolls. Memory stays flat regardless of file size. Boundary sensitivity and prefetch depth dominate perceived latency. The current tuning constants are given below.

constants for yaduf-fahag:
BUDGETS = {
    "kelix": 528,
    "briwyn": 734,
}

Subject: Widediff handover

Welcome aboard. Widediff (large-file diff viewer) ships monthly. Process: cut branch, run the chunking benchmarks, tag, sign, publish. Don't skip the benchmark gate — memory regressions are the usual failure. Release notes go in the tracker, not the wiki. Everything you need is in the runbook. The deploy key you'll sign releases with is below.

signing key of bahaf-bagaf = bky19_uiUxDExuKwEKEZfEG19